While human breast milk provides a perfect balance of protein, fat, and carbohydrates tailored to a baby's needs, certain vitamins and minerals are consistently low. Understanding these potential shortfalls allows parents to work with healthcare providers to implement necessary supplementation and ensure their infant's optimal health and development.

The Primary Deficiencies in Breast Milk

The most significant and well-documented nutritional gaps in breast milk are related to three key micronutrients: Vitamin D, Vitamin K, and Iron.

Vitamin D

Vitamin D is crucial for calcium absorption and bone health, but breast milk naturally contains very little of it. Infant stores are often depleted within months. Professional guidelines often recommend breastfed infants receive a daily vitamin D supplement starting shortly after birth.

Vitamin K

Vitamin K is essential for blood clotting and is low in breast milk. A vitamin K injection at birth is a common practice to prevent hemorrhagic disease of the newborn.

Iron

Term infants often have sufficient iron stores for the first four to six months, but stores decline afterward, and breast milk iron is low. Infants generally need iron from complementary foods around six months.

Other Potential Deficiencies

While Vitamin D, Vitamin K, and iron are the most common concerns, other nutrient levels can also be influenced by maternal diet and overall health.

  • Vitamin B12: Essential for brain development, B12 levels in breast milk depend on the mother's diet. Vegan or vegetarian mothers may need to discuss supplementation with a healthcare provider.
  • Iodine and Zinc: Breast milk can be low in iodine and zinc, particularly in populations with poor maternal nutrition.

Supplementation vs. Infant Formula: A Comparison

Feature Breastfeeding with Supplements Infant Formula Feeding
Vitamin D Often requires daily oral vitamin D drops as recommended by a healthcare provider. Formula is typically fortified with Vitamin D.
Vitamin K Newborns often receive a prophylactic injection at birth. Formula is fortified, but the birth injection is standard regardless of feeding method.
Iron Complementary iron-rich foods or supplements may be needed after 4-6 months. Formula is often iron-fortified from birth.
Vitamin B12 Levels depend on maternal diet; supplementation may be needed for vegan/vegetarian mothers. Formula typically contains sufficient levels.
Convenience Requires remembering supplements. Formula is pre-fortified.
Antibodies & Bioactive Compounds Provides unique immune factors. Lacks complex immune components.
Cost Less expensive than formula. Can be a significant financial burden.

Term infants are often born with iron stores that last about six months. After that, their rapid growth and declining iron reserves, combined with the typically low iron content of breast milk, mean they may need an external source of iron to help prevent deficiency.

Newborns often receive a vitamin K shot because they have extremely low levels of this vitamin at birth, which is poorly transferred via breast milk. The injection is a standard procedure to help prevent a dangerous bleeding disorder called HDN.

For many nutrients, a mother's body will prioritize the nutritional quality of her milk, even at the expense of her own reserves. However, if the mother is severely malnourished or has specific dietary restrictions (like being vegan), certain vitamins, such as A, B12, and iodine, may be affected.
